What is the Tanzania Multiple-Entry eVisa?

The Tanzania Multiple-Entry eVisa is a special electronic visa category that allows travelers to enter Tanzania multiple times within a 12-month validity period. Unlike the standard single-entry tourist eVisa, which permits only one entry, the multiple-entry visa is ideal for frequent travelers who need to visit Tanzania several times throughout the year.

This visa type is primarily available for US citizens due to bilateral agreements between Tanzania and the United States. Each visit allows a stay of up to 90 days, making it perfect for business travelers, researchers, or tourists who plan multiple trips to Tanzania or neighboring countries in East Africa.

The multiple-entry eVisa simplifies travel logistics by eliminating the need to apply for a new visa for each visit. You can enter and exit Tanzania as many times as needed during the 12-month validity period, as long as each individual stay does not exceed 90 days.

Who is Eligible for Tanzania Multiple-Entry eVisa?

International passports from different eligible countries

Primary Eligibility: US Citizens

The Tanzania Multiple-Entry eVisa is primarily designed for United States citizens. According to bilateral agreements between Tanzania and the United States, US passport holders must apply for a multiple-entry visa even if they plan to visit Tanzania only once.

Key Eligibility Requirements:

  • US Citizenship - Holders of valid US passports
  • Valid Passport - Must be valid for at least 6 months from entry date
  • Blank Pages - At least one blank page for visa stamps
  • Purpose of Visit - Tourism, business, or visiting family/friends
  • Clean Immigration Record - No previous violations of Tanzanian immigration laws

Note: While primarily for US citizens, some other nationalities may also qualify for multiple-entry visas under special circumstances. Check the eligible countries list for updates.

Validity Period and Duration of Stay

Understanding Your Visa Validity

It's important to understand the difference between visa validity and duration of stay:

Visa Validity: 12 Months

The multiple-entry eVisa is valid for 12 months from the date of issue. This means you can enter Tanzania at any time during this 12-month period. You must make your first entry before the visa expires, and subsequent entries must also occur within this validity window.

Duration of Stay: 90 Days Per Visit

Each time you enter Tanzania, you are allowed to stay for up to 90 consecutive days. This 90-day period resets with each new entry. You can make multiple visits of up to 90 days each, as long as your visa remains valid.

Example Scenario:

  1. Visa issued on January 1, 2024 - valid until December 31, 2024
  2. First visit: February 1-28 (28 days)
  3. Second visit: May 15 - July 15 (60 days)
  4. Third visit: October 1 - December 15 (75 days)

Requirements for Multiple-Entry eVisa

Documents you need to prepare

📘

Valid Passport

US passport valid for at least 6 months from entry date with at least one blank visa page.

📸

Passport Photo

Recent color photograph with white background, sized 2x2 inches in JPG/JPEG format (max 500 KB).

✈️

Travel Details

Flight itinerary, accommodation details, and travel dates for your first entry to Tanzania.

💳

Payment Method

Credit or debit card (Visa/Mastercard) for online payment of visa fees.

How to Apply for Multiple-Entry eVisa

Modern laptop displaying online Tanzania eVisa application

Simple Online Application Process

  1. Select Visa Type - Choose "Multiple-Entry eVisa" when filling out the online application form. US citizens must select this option even for single visits.
  2. Complete Application Form - Fill in your personal details, passport information, and travel dates accurately. Double-check all information before submission.
  3. Upload Required Documents - Submit a scan of your passport bio page and a recent passport-style photograph that meets the photo specifications.
  4. Make Payment - Pay the visa fee using your credit or debit card through the secure payment gateway. The fee for multiple-entry visa is USD 100.
  5. Track Application Status - After submission, you can check your application status online using your application reference number.
  6. Receive eVisa - Your approved eVisa will be sent to your email address. Print it and present it upon arrival in Tanzania.

Processing Time: Standard processing takes 3-5 business days. Apply at least 7-10 days before your planned travel.

Multiple-Entry eVisa Fees

Transparent pricing comparison

Visa Type Validity Period Max Stay Per Visit Government Fee Service Fee Total Fee
Single-Entry Tourist eVisa 90 days Up to 90 days (one entry) USD 50 USD 30 USD 80
Multiple-Entry eVisa (US Citizens) 12 months Up to 90 days per visit USD 100 USD 30 USD 130
Business eVisa 90 days Up to 90 days (one entry) USD 250 USD 40 USD 290

Note: Fees are subject to change by the Tanzanian government. US citizens must apply for multiple-entry visa regardless of planned number of visits.

Single-Entry vs Multiple-Entry eVisa

Understanding the key differences

Feature Single-Entry eVisa Multiple-Entry eVisa
Validity Period 90 days from date of issue 12 months from date of issue
Number of Entries One entry only Unlimited entries
Duration of Stay Up to 90 days Up to 90 days per visit
Government Fee USD 50 USD 100
Ideal For One-time tourists, single vacation Frequent travelers, business visitors, regional travel
Who Can Apply Most eligible nationalities (except US) Primarily US citizens (mandatory)
Re-entry After Exit Not allowed - visa becomes invalid Allowed - can re-enter multiple times
